Output 2277a31376863acc75d18a8380674dde3f1c42d19160303e01c6737861a621d3:1

value
362788850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4708f4e90f484751752ceafc1da03c2870ec1d24 OP_EQUAL
address
38AcdV5EbDwbahwhA2KTvDf8KtrEYceXGm
transaction
2277a31376863acc75d18a8380674dde3f1c42d19160303e01c6737861a621d3
confirmations
485918
spent
true